One of the 5 Freeplay retro video game arcades in the Dallas,Texas metro area.This Denton, TX facility is due north of Dallas, some 30 miles via I-35E.This is original historic downtown Denton County Courthouse square, in a small college town. Many of the original shops are now modern businesses.Quiet, and safe area. A few local homeless guys are very polite, and patiently wait for willing donors. I enjoyed this Freeplay, other than my favorite game needing a tuneup. Freeplay did a good job here, utilizing a spacious basement, to provide 2 floors of fun! Both floors have a full bar, with seating. Additional booths, and tables, allow you to take a break between games.Restrooms were nice. A small elevator can lower you to the basement level, inquire with staff. The stairs are original, from the old days, just be aware.So, I drove up here to test the Q-Bert, and Asteroids games. Q-bert functioned very well, the display screen needs adjusted for a bit more contrast.Asteroids... there is a electrical short on the buttons panel: the Hyperspace Button kept activating, blowing up my spaceship.The game action is very fast, with the spaceship movement like Tokyo Drift. I struggled to get 100K points. My personal best is 726K points on another location. I keep trying for One Million, on a 1 Player game, it is possible, but a workout.I counted 17 pinball machines, both newer, and some classic retros. Plenty of other classic video games, and a mini Skee-Ball. Nice comfy padded barstool seats are available if you want to sit & play.

This place is AMAZING, perfect date night or night out with friends!! The atmosphere is perfect for gaming, it's dark, cool, and best part there's an upstairs and downstairs!! It has several of my favs, Guitar Hero 3, Galaga, PacMan, DigDug, Ski Ball, Pinball.. etc. Place is pretty open, has restrooms upstairs and downstairs, very convenient. Pricing is resonable, $12 for adults all day. There is a monthly pass you can get which I've been thinking about getting, just waiting to switch from working nights to days. I've only been twice, so I'm sure I can write a more extensive review once I've been several times. But I am sold, this place is a great place to spend time with some friends.
